If you use the New Vehicle Locator on the Dodge website, selecting the 2010 Challenger. On the next page, just select the color, input A zip, and select 200-mile search radius. The dealers that have a B5 Blue will come up with a number listed, all others will say "Contact Dealer". If there's a number, click on the dealer, click on the B5 in their Challenger inventory, and click on "View Window Sticker" to see the car's specific options (the right-hand side column!).
You can put in zips for every major/overlapping city into the Dodge website until you cover all of the United States (and I can tell you that it is rather tedious), but I guarantee you'll find one. Even if no one local has one, and you find one at a dealer 600 miles away, you can still work a long distance, even exclusively online, deal with them. I'd suggest dealing with the long distance dealer to cut out the pie-wanting middleman of your local dealership. Unless you have a trusted, local dealership that is. They can transfer the car to your local dealership for no or minimal cost, or even drive it to you!
BTW, I've read and been told to try and talk to fleet sales at the dealerships. They work on quantity sold and not on commission, so they're easier to bargain with with less hassle. Also request to see their Invoice for the car--you definitely shouldn't be paying over that amount for a 2010.
